Kneader & Calendar Machines
At Dinesh Rubber and Engineering Works, we design and manufacture Kneader and Calender Machines that form the backbone of efficient rubber compounding and sheet processing operations.
Our machines are engineered to ensure homogeneous mixing, precise temperature control, and consistent material thickness, catering to industries like rubber, plastic, footwear, and automotive components.
The Kneader ensures uniform dispersion of fillers and additives in rubber or polymer compounds, while the Calender Machine converts the mixed compound into smooth, uniform sheets with controlled gauge and finish.
Together, they offer a seamless and efficient processing solution from raw material to finished sheet.


Technical Specifications
Parameter | Kneader Machine | Calender Machine |
---|---|---|
Capacity | 1 kg to 200 kg per batch | 6” × 18” to 26” × 84” |
Mixing Chamber Material | Alloy Steel, Wear Resistant | Chilled Alloy Steel Rolls |
Rotor Type | Sigma / Spiral / Custom | Two-Roll / Three-Roll / Four-Roll |
Drive System | Gear / Hydraulic | Motorized with VFD |
Heating & Cooling | Thermic Fluid / Water Jacket | Water / Steam Circulation |
Control Type | Manual / PLC Controlled | Manual / Semi-Automatic |
Motor Power | 10 HP to 200 HP | 5 HP to 150 HP |

Applications
Rubber compounding and masterbatch preparation
Sheet formation for conveyor belts, hoses, and gaskets
Mixing of plastics, EVA, and synthetic materials
Footwear and automotive component manufacturing
Adhesive and sealant compound production
